Burlington Young Professionals Announces Meet Up Sept 25

Burlington Young Professionals, a program of the Lake Champlain Regional Chamber of Commerce, announced the launch of the “BYP Fall Meet-up Series”. The Series will be held on September 25 from 5:30-7:30pm at Skinny Pancake, October 16 from 5:30-7:30pm at Foam Brewers, and November 14 from 5-7pm at Waterworks Food + Drink.

The BYP Fall Meet-up Series provides young professionals with an opportunity to create meaningful connections in a welcoming and laid-back atmosphere. As a community resource, Burlington Young Professionals welcomes anyone, regardless of age or current profession, to the series.  

“The BYP Fall Meet-up Series helps young professionals feel connected to their community and their peers, ” says Erin Bombard, Director of Burlington Young Professionals. “Those connections will help our young professional workforce continue to stay, work and grow their family in Vermont.”

The BYP Fall Meet-up Series is sponsored by NBT Bank.
